an old 300 MGhz PC with a 10GB hard drive that is on load from my department.  It does not record well (drops words) and I am planning to replace it soon! [The vertical white stick thing is an antenna booster for the wireless Internet card that I installed on the computer.]&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:100%;"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;There are two mice on the table.  The sliver mouse is the &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Thanko Silent Mouse&lt;/span&gt; ($35 from Dynamism.com).  I bought is because I got tired of editing out mouse clicks from my podcasts.  Works great.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:100%;"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;The microphone is an &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Audio-Technica AT 2020 &lt;/span&gt;($85 on eBay).  The microphone requires a 48v phantom power supply. &l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:100%;"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;I think I paid about $25 for the &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;mic stand&lt;/span&gt; and about $15 for the &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;pop screen&lt;/span&gt; at Arizona Music Pro.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:100%;"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;Just below the microphone in the photo below is a &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Tapco Mix 60 mixer&lt;/span&gt;, which also provides phantom power to the microphone ($60).  A "balanced" (3 plug) microphone cable connects the Tapco mixer to the AT 2020 microphone. &l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;  only use one of the inputs, although you can have four to six (depending on the configuration).  &l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style="font-size:100%;"&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;a style="font-family: arial;" onblur="try {parent.deselectBloggerImageGracefully();} catch(e) {}" href="http://photos1.blogger.com/blogger/5133/1196/1600/PICT7241.jpg"&gt;&lt;img style="margin: 0px auto 10px; display: block; text-align: center; cursor: pointer;" src="http://photos1.blogger.com/blogger/5133/1196/400/PICT7241.jpg" alt="" border="0" /&gt;&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;span style=";font-family:arial;font-size:100%;"  &gt;The gray and black rectangular box next to the lap is the &lt;span style="font-weight: bold;"&gt;Edirol UA-1EX&lt;/span&gt;.  I originally bought this for my laptop, based on comments that laptops have lousy sound cards.  However, I found this it resolved the "latency" problem that I had with Audacity (the audio recording and editing freeware program that I use).  Latency is the delay between when you speak and when the sound is received in the headphones.  I could not use headphones while podcasting until I got the Edirol UA-1EX.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;There is a line splitter coming out of the "phones" jack of the Tapco mixer.  One line goes into the Edirol, and the other can be connected to an mp3 recorder to create a backup recording.  I use an iRiver IFP 890.
